当前位置: 首页 > news >正文

IDEA2023版本整合SpringBoot热部署

在这里插入图片描述

✅作者简介:大家好,我是Leo,热爱Java后端开发者,一个想要与大家共同进步的男人😉😉
🍎个人主页:Leo的博客
💞当前专栏: 开发环境篇
✨特色专栏: MySQL学习
🥭本文内容: IDEA2023版本整合SpringBoot热部署
📚个人知识库: Leo知识库,欢迎大家访问

1.前言☕

今天来讲讲IDEA2023新版本如何配合SpringBoot使用热部署工具。

2.引入依赖

在我们的SpringBoot中引入pom依赖。

<d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-devtools</artifactId><scope>runtime</scope></dependency>

注意:加入依赖后别忘记刷新Maven哦。

这里可以看依赖是否下载成功

image-20240328154058224

3.配置项目自动编译

勾选: settings->Build,Excecution,Deployment->Compiler -> build project automatic,点击apply

image-20240328154323103

勾选:settings-> AdvancedSettings -> Compiler -> 编译器中的第一个选项,如下图,点击apply

image-20240328154620449

按住 ctrl+shift+Alt+/ 四个键,点击-> Registry-> compiler.automake.postpone.when.idle.less.than 后的value值设置为0;

image-20240328154730262

image-20240328154758999

4.重启项目测试

看到启动日志中的 restartedMain 就说明我们配置已经生效了。

image-20240328154847101

5.总结

以上便是本文的全部内容,本人才疏学浅,文章有什么错误的地方,欢迎大佬们批评指正!我是Leo,一个在互联网行业的小白,立志成为更好的自己。

如果你想了解更多关于Leo,可以关注公众号-程序员Leo,后面文章会首先同步至公众号。
公众号封面

相关文章:

  • GEE训练——如何实现单景影像边界的提取以sentinel和Landsat数据为例(栅格转矢量)
  • github加速神器!解决github巨慢的问题,并且能够加速下载!另外推荐GitKraken -- 超好用的 Git 可视化工具
  • 数字孪生项目中实时数据驱动多节相连车厢沿轨道运行
  • SEO 的未来:GPT 和 AI 如何改变关键词研究
  • 蓝桥杯刷题计划-洛谷-持续更新
  • 价格才不是小米汽车的最大“杀器”
  • 阿里云对象存储OSS入门
  • JavaSE day14笔记
  • vscode添加gitee
  • 贪心算法相关题目
  • Stable Diffusion XL之使用Stable Diffusion XL训练自己的AI绘画模型
  • 运用开关量信号远程传输装置实现工厂智能化技改需要分几步走
  • vue基础——java程序员版(总集)
  • 【python】数据库操作
  • Java File类(文件操作类)
  • 5、React组件事件详解
  • Cookie 在前端中的实践
  • dva中组件的懒加载
  • Facebook AccountKit 接入的坑点
  • HashMap ConcurrentHashMap
  • Linux中的硬链接与软链接
  • PHP的Ev教程三(Periodic watcher)
  • 初识 beanstalkd
  • 项目实战-Api的解决方案
  • 一、python与pycharm的安装
  • 硬币翻转问题,区间操作
  • Mac 上flink的安装与启动
  • ​iOS实时查看App运行日志
  • ​LeetCode解法汇总2670. 找出不同元素数目差数组
  • ​LeetCode解法汇总518. 零钱兑换 II
  • ​软考-高级-系统架构设计师教程(清华第2版)【第12章 信息系统架构设计理论与实践(P420~465)-思维导图】​
  • # 数据结构
  • # 数论-逆元
  • #pragma multi_compile #pragma shader_feature
  • #Spring-boot高级
  • #我与Java虚拟机的故事#连载10: 如何在阿里、腾讯、百度、及字节跳动等公司面试中脱颖而出...
  • $.ajax中的eval及dataType
  • (13)Hive调优——动态分区导致的小文件问题
  • (4)(4.6) Triducer
  • (C#)Windows Shell 外壳编程系列9 - QueryInfo 扩展提示
  • (Demo分享)利用原生JavaScript-随机数-实现做一个烟花案例
  • (LeetCode 49)Anagrams
  • (二)七种元启发算法(DBO、LO、SWO、COA、LSO、KOA、GRO)求解无人机路径规划MATLAB
  • (附源码)spring boot校园拼车微信小程序 毕业设计 091617
  • (附源码)ssm跨平台教学系统 毕业设计 280843
  • (欧拉)openEuler系统添加网卡文件配置流程、(欧拉)openEuler系统手动配置ipv6地址流程、(欧拉)openEuler系统网络管理说明
  • (已解决)报错:Could not load the Qt platform plugin “xcb“
  • (转)Spring4.2.5+Hibernate4.3.11+Struts1.3.8集成方案一
  • .mysql secret在哪_MYSQL基本操作(上)
  • .net FrameWork简介,数组,枚举
  • .net MVC中使用angularJs刷新页面数据列表
  • .NET单元测试
  • .Net接口调试与案例
  • .net实现头像缩放截取功能 -----转载自accp教程网
  • .NET运行机制